Merck, Darmstadt, further purified before use."}, {"constituent": 2, "name": "Water", "formula": "H2O", "molweight": 18.0153, "casrn": "7732-18-5", "inchi": "InChI=1S/H2O/h1H2", "inchikey": "XLYOFNOQVPJJNP-UHFFFAOYSA-N", "sample": "Distilled (compiler)."}], "method": "1-Bromopropane was added gradually from a pipette to 100 mL water in a sample container with continuous stirring and shaking in an oil bath. The appearance of the first cloud (turbidity) indicated the saturation of the solution. The solubility was calculated from the volume of the 1-bromopropane added to a known quantity of water present.", "dataset": [{"series": 1, "points": [{"pntnum": 1, "conditions": [{"property": "Ambient temperature", "number": "1.95e+01", "significand": "1.95", "exponent": "1", "sigfigs": "3", "unit": "&deg;C"}], "data": [{"property": "Percent mass fraction (1)", "number": "2.26e-01", "significand": "2.26", "exponent": "-1", "sigfigs": "3", "unit": "1"}], "supplemental": [{"property": "Mole fraction - Liquid (1)", "number": "3.32e-04", "significand": "3.32", "exponent": "-4", "sigfigs": "3", "unit": "1"}, {"property": "Mole (1) per 100 gram", "number": "1.84e-05", "significand": "1.84", "exponent": "-5", "sigfigs": "3", "unit": "mol/g"}]}]}]}}
